The Power of Probiotics: Boosting Your Gut Health
Have you recently felt your digestive system experiencing discomfort? Perhaps that your gut bacteria needs a little boost? Introducing probiotics, the tiny cultures that can transform your overall health. These good germs live in our intestines and play a vital role in breaking down food. By incorporating probiotic-rich foods or supplements, you can replenish the good bacteria population in your gut, leading to improved stomach comfort.
Furthermore, probiotics also have a significant impact on our immune system. A healthy gut microbiome helps strengthen the immune system, making it more capable of fighting off harmful pathogens. So, by taking care of your gut health, you're essentially investing in a stronger protection against illness.

Elevate Your Wellness with Probiotics: Food vs. Supplements
Exploring the world of probiotics can feel overwhelming, but understanding their benefits for your overall well-being is crucial. These tiny microorganisms, often called "good" bacteria, play a vital role in maintaining a healthy gut and have been linked to improved digestion, immune function, and even mental health. When it comes to incorporating probiotics into your lifestyle, you have two primary options: consuming them through probiotic-rich foods or taking probiotic supplements.
- Foods like yogurt, kefir, sauerkraut, kimchi, and kombucha are naturally teeming with beneficial bacteria.
- Pills offer a concentrated dose of probiotics, providing a precise amount of specific strains.
Each approach has its advantages. Ultimately, the best choice for you depends on your individual needs and preferences. Consider consulting with a healthcare professional to determine the most suitable path to optimize your wellness journey with probiotics.
